Q: Is 2,999,704 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 2,999,704 is a composite number.

Why is 2,999,704 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 2,999,704 can be evenly divided by 1 2 4 8 257 514 1,028 1,459 2,056 2,918 5,836 11,672 374,963 749,926 1,499,852 and 2,999,704, with no remainder.

Since 2,999,704 cannot be divided by just 1 and 2,999,704, it is a composite number.
